Although its a foreign language movie (german) but still interesting to watch to understand the differences in the lives of East and West germany.
In the early 1980s, the successful dramatist Georg Dreyman and his longtime companion Christa-Maria Sieland, a popular actress, are big intellectual stars in the socialist state, although they secretly don't always think loyal to the party line.
One day, the Minister of Culture becomes interested in Christa, so the secret service agent Wiesler is instructed to observe and sound out the couple, but their life fascinates him more and more..
Won best Foreign Language Film of the Year in 2007. Another 44 wins & 15 nominations were made.
